So basically, the syllabus for SRM, VITEEE, GITAM, and most IIIT entrance exams is not something completely different. All of them are mostly based on your Class 11 and 12 NCERT. If you're preparing for JEE Main, you're already covering a big part of it.

Let me break it down in a simple way.

 

SRM (SRMJEEE)

The syllabus is pretty straightforward — just your 11th and 12th Physics, Chemistry, and Maths. Along with that, they also include English and a bit of aptitude.

GITAM University Vishakhapatnam has released course wise placement details for Class of 2025. The BTech batch comprise of 1827 students,  of which 1598 were eligible and 1290 got placed

Check out the key highlights of GITAM University Vishakhapatnam placements basis on the total number of students, offers made and students placed in 2025 from the table below:

ParticularsStatistics (2025)
Class Size1827
Students Opted for Higher Studies308
Students Having Backlogs229
Eligible Students1598
Offers Made1521
Students Placed1290
Students with Multiple Offers231

Yes, GITAM University Vishakhapatnam degree is valid all over the India. GITAM Visakhapatnam has been accredited by the NAAC with Grade A+. GITAM University Visakhapatnam Andhra Pradesh has been ranked by the NIRF 2025 under the University category at the 88th position.

To get admission in GITAM, students must meet the selection requirement. The institute conducts GITAM Scholarship cum Admission Test, which is an entrance test for admission to courses, such as BTech, BBA, MBA, BCA, and MCA courses.

The Broadcast Prime course at Future Ai School of Animation is 1 year long. It has 2 terms of 6 months and covers  2D animation, motion graphics, color correction, broadcast design, and post-production techniques. Perfect for careers in TV, news media, advertising, and digital content creation.

The MCA placements 2025 are concluded with 47 students placed. The batch 2025 include 66 students, of which 59 were eligible and 12 opted for higher studies.
